GNU licence nbrani neco napsat pod linuxem -pouzit gcc Make ..
udelat binarky a ty komercne prodavat.
On pouze brani tomu ze vezmete gcc udelate v nem nejakou malou zmenu a pak to gcc budete prodavat (ale podporu prodavat muzete, ale musite to upravene gcc dat zdarma vcetne zdrojaku)
takze licence nebrani vyvijet a prodavat, ale ukrast hotovy program a prodavat ho. (takze napr. nekdo muze dat na svou starnku gcc a prodavat k nemu support) ..... takze napr. se nemusite bat ze kdyz pouzijete QT, nebo GTK tak tento program musi byt GNU ... nemusi.
Aspon tak to chapu ja
Je to presne tak (alespon podle meho nazoru). Klidne muzete psat komercni programy, ktere pouzivaji GPL knihovny a prodavat je. Pokud ale chcete pouzit primo existujici kod programu a zalozit na nem neco jineho, pak vas GPL omezuje prave na pouziti GPL.
Prijde mi to jedine fer. Kdyz chci pouzit neci praci je to nejmensi, ze budu respektovat autorovy podminky, ktere k tomu dal. A nebo si to napisu sam. btw - bez GNU by sance na vyuziti ciziho kodu byla daleko mensi a museli bysme si napsat vsechno.
GPL!=LGPL. Kdyz jsem naposledy kontroloval Gtk, byl pod LGPL.Mimochodem, vzpominam si na "manifest" okolo readline knihovny, ve kterem se explicitne tvrdilo, ze je pod GPL proto, aby ji nebylo lze pouzit pod proprietarnimi programy s cilem tyto otevrit, a ze se to v nejmene jednom pripade povedlo